1. Heating Effectivity
Heating effectivity, within the context of stable gasoline heating home equipment, refers back to the proportion of power contained throughout the gasoline that’s successfully transformed into usable warmth throughout the designated house. The next effectivity score interprets immediately into lowered gasoline consumption for a given degree of warmth output. Consequently, a product exhibiting superior warmth switch capabilities is a vital attribute of a fascinating equipment. For instance, a unit with an 80% effectivity score will yield considerably extra heat from a single log in comparison with one with a 60% score, leading to decrease long-term operational prices and lowered environmental impression.
A number of elements contribute to the general heating effectivity of those home equipment. These embrace the standard of the combustion chamber’s insulation, the design of the airflow system, and the presence of secondary combustion expertise. Superior fashions usually incorporate options corresponding to catalytic converters or afterburners to make sure a extra full combustion course of, minimizing the discharge of unburned particulate matter and maximizing warmth extraction. Correct set up and upkeep, together with common chimney cleansing, are additionally essential for sustaining optimum effectivity over the lifespan of the equipment.

4. Materials Sturdiness
Materials sturdiness is a cornerstone attribute of a superior stable gasoline heating equipment. The rigorous situations throughout the fireboxintense warmth, corrosive byproducts of combustion, and repeated thermal cyclingdemand the usage of sturdy supplies able to withstanding extended publicity with out vital degradation. Compromised structural integrity immediately impacts security, effectivity, and lifespan. For instance, a firebox constructed from inferior metal could warp or crack over time, resulting in air leaks that scale back heating effectivity and improve the danger of carbon monoxide launch. Subsequently, the standard and composition of the supplies used are paramount in figuring out the long-term efficiency and reliability of the equipment.
Widespread supplies employed within the development of high-quality stable gasoline heating home equipment embrace forged iron and heavy-gauge metal. Forged iron is valued for its distinctive warmth retention properties and resistance to deformation at excessive temperatures, making it splendid for firebox liners and doorways. Metal gives excessive tensile energy and resistance to impression, making it appropriate for the outer shell and structural elements. The thickness of the metal can also be a essential issue; thicker metal is mostly extra immune to warping and corrosion. The implementation of refractory bricks throughout the firebox supplies a thermal barrier, defending the outer supplies from direct publicity to probably the most excessive temperatures and lengthening the lifespan of the equipment. Correct welds and high-quality seals additionally contribute considerably to the sturdiness of the general unit.

5. Set up Necessities
The correct set up of a stable gasoline heating equipment shouldn’t be merely a procedural step however a essential determinant of its protected and environment friendly operation. These necessities, usually dictated by native constructing codes, producer specs, and nationwide security requirements, should be meticulously adopted to make sure optimum efficiency and stop potential hazards. Disregard for these necessities can compromise the equipment’s performance, improve the danger of fireplace or carbon monoxide poisoning, and invalidate producer warranties.
-
Chimney and Venting System
The chimney serves because the exhaust pathway for combustion byproducts. Correct sizing, development, and upkeep are important to make sure ample draft and stop the buildup of creosote, a extremely flammable substance. An improperly put in or maintained chimney can result in chimney fires or carbon monoxide buildup throughout the dwelling. For instance, a chimney that’s too quick or has inadequate insulation could not generate ample draft, leading to poor combustion and elevated emissions. Subsequently, adherence to chimney peak laws and the usage of applicable venting supplies are paramount.
-
Clearance to Combustibles
Stable gasoline heating home equipment generate vital radiant warmth, necessitating ample clearance from flamable supplies corresponding to partitions, furnishings, and flooring. Inadequate clearance can result in overheating and probably ignite close by supplies, leading to a structural hearth. Clearance necessities fluctuate relying on the equipment’s design and development, in addition to the kind of supplies concerned. Following manufacturer-specified clearance pointers and using warmth shields or different protecting measures are important for mitigating hearth hazards.
-
Flooring Safety
Embers or sparks can often escape from the firebox, significantly throughout refueling. To stop ignition of flamable flooring supplies, a non-combustible fireplace extension should be put in beneath and across the equipment. The scale and composition of the fireside extension are sometimes specified by constructing codes and producer directions. Widespread supplies embrace brick, stone, tile, or specifically designed fireplace pads. Correct flooring safety is an important security measure that minimizes the danger of fireplace.
-
Air Provide
Environment friendly combustion requires an ample provide of oxygen. In tightly sealed properties, the operation of a stable gasoline heating equipment can deplete indoor oxygen ranges, resulting in incomplete combustion and elevated carbon monoxide manufacturing. Offering an exterior air provide, both via a devoted duct or by making certain ample pure air flow, is crucial for sustaining protected and environment friendly operation. That is significantly essential for contemporary, energy-efficient properties which can be designed to reduce air leakage.

8. Upkeep Wants
The operational longevity and sustained efficiency of a stable gasoline heating equipment are inextricably linked to constant and thorough upkeep practices. These practices function a proactive protection in opposition to degradation, making certain optimum effectivity and minimizing potential hazards. Neglecting upkeep immediately compromises the unit’s capacity to ship constant warmth output, will increase the danger of malfunctions, and shortens its total lifespan. For instance, the buildup of creosote throughout the chimney considerably elevates the danger of chimney fires, whereas a clogged air consumption reduces combustion effectivity and will increase emissions. Subsequently, an understanding and diligent execution of upkeep procedures are important for realizing the complete potential of the equipment.
Particular upkeep procedures embrace common chimney inspections and cleansing to take away creosote buildup, inspection and substitute of worn or broken firebricks, cleansing of the glass door to take care of visibility, and periodic inspection of air consumption vents to make sure unobstructed airflow. The frequency of those procedures depends upon elements corresponding to the kind of wooden burned, the frequency of use, and the design of the equipment. As an illustration, burning unseasoned wooden or working the equipment at low temperatures will increase creosote accumulation, necessitating extra frequent chimney cleansing. Moreover, gasket upkeep ensures an hermetic seal, stopping undesirable air infiltration that diminishes effectivity. Correct ash removing is required to make sure environment friendly combustion, as extreme ash accumulation hinders airflow. Correct operate is maintained when elements are repaired in a well timed method.

Query 2: What are the first variations between catalytic and non-catalytic combustion methods?
Catalytic combustion methods make the most of a catalyst to decrease the ignition temperature of combustion gases, leading to extra full burning and lowered emissions. Non-catalytic methods depend on design options, corresponding to secondary air injection, to advertise extra full combustion. Catalytic methods usually obtain decrease emissions however could require periodic catalyst substitute. Non-catalytic methods are sometimes easier in design and require much less upkeep, however could have barely increased emissions.
Query 3: What kind of wooden is most fitted for stable gasoline heating home equipment?
Hardwoods, corresponding to oak, maple, and ash, are usually most well-liked over softwoods, corresponding to pine and fir. Hardwoods have the next density and power content material, leading to longer burn occasions and higher warmth output. Wooden needs to be correctly seasoned, which means it has been air-dried for at the least six months to cut back moisture content material. Burning unseasoned wooden reduces effectivity, will increase creosote buildup, and elevates emissions.

Enhancing Stable Gas Heating Equipment Efficiency
The next pointers present actionable methods for optimizing stable gasoline heating equipment efficiency. Implement these tricks to maximize effectivity, decrease emissions, and improve security.
Tip 1: Prioritize Seasoned Wooden: Using seasoned wooden, air-dried for at least six months, considerably reduces moisture content material. This minimizes creosote buildup and maximizes warmth output. Unseasoned wooden yields much less warmth and elevates the danger of chimney fires.
Tip 2: Implement High-Down Burning: Initiating combustion from the highest of the wooden stack, somewhat than the underside, promotes cleaner and extra environment friendly burning. This method reduces smoke manufacturing and minimizes particulate emissions.
Tip 3: Keep Enough Airflow: Making certain ample airflow throughout the firebox is essential for full combustion. Keep away from overloading the firebox, and commonly examine air consumption vents for obstructions. Correct airflow maximizes warmth extraction and minimizes creosote formation.
Tip 4: Make use of a Firewood Moisture Meter: Make the most of a firewood moisture meter to confirm that wooden moisture content material is beneath 20%. This ensures optimum combustion effectivity and minimizes emissions. Correct moisture measurement permits knowledgeable wooden choice.
Tip 5: Schedule Common Chimney Inspections: Have interaction a certified chimney sweep for annual inspections to detect creosote buildup or structural injury. Well timed inspections stop chimney fires and keep correct venting.
Tip 6: Monitor Equipment Temperature: Make use of a floor thermometer to watch the equipment’s working temperature. Sustaining temperatures throughout the producer’s advisable vary optimizes effectivity and prevents overheating.
